Paralysis

Paralysis involves the loss of muscle function for one or more limbs. Paralysis is usually accompanied by a loss of feeling. Paralysis can be complete or partial and depending on the areas affected can be titled paraplegia or quadriplegia. Some paralysis is due to injuries from a car accident or crash which causes spinal cord injury or a broken neck. Although there is currently not cure for paralysis, persons suffering from paralysis can attempt to restore their quality of life through the necessary medical treatment, professional help, and therapy. Paralysis also affects the victim's family, as they are forced to adjust their lives around the victim.
